Output faaed3cafc40cc89c3d254b10d35e29faafc7c7d84a462fd1729a656eea0a1f6:699

value
19500
script pubkey
OP_0 OP_PUSHBYTES_20 157530be2571a049b4ac9802613ec406a53154f9
address
tb1qz46np039wxsynd9vnqpxz0kyq6jnz48e20ac8k
transaction
faaed3cafc40cc89c3d254b10d35e29faafc7c7d84a462fd1729a656eea0a1f6
spent
true